So I have been using Mobil 1 5w-20 in my 2004 FORD F250 5.4l since I got it at 42k. It now has 130k. I was on the phone with Mobil and they told me that the Mobil 1 is not recommended for my truck as it does not meet the spec for it., Have I been doing damage to my engine all these years and what should I be using? I called them about using there Mobil 1 ATF in my 4R100 trans which they said meets spec and is fine to use.

For reference, this is from the owner's manual. To answer your question, I would not worry about it. Would only be an issue if you were under a manufacturer's warranty.

"To protect your engine’s warranty use Motorcraft SAE 5W-20 or an equivalent 5W-20 oil meeting Ford specification WSS-M2C153-H"

Ford bounced around a lot between 5w-20 and 5w-30 on this engine. Go browse around in the UOA section. You will see many 4.6 and 5.4s using 5w-20 and getting great results. If you're really worried then get a oil analysis done.

I had a 5.4 in a F150. I was the second owner. Initial owner did 3k OCI with PYB 5-30 and a MC filter. I had it for a good spell until I bought my 15 F150. I kept with 5-30 weight and 5k OCI and never had a cam phaser issue. I did preventively swap out solenoids on each bank. Sold it to a guy I worked with who is still running it over 220k now.
